Description
【発明の詳細な説明】
[産業上の利用分野]
この発明は出窓用空気調和機に関するものであり、特に
、室外機及び室内機が一体となって出窓に組込まれる出
窓用空気調和機に関するものである。[Detailed Description of the Invention] [Industrial Application Field] This invention relates to an air conditioner for a bay window, and particularly to an air conditioner for a bay window in which an outdoor unit and an indoor unit are integrated into a bay window. It is.
[従来の技術]
第3図は、例えば、特開平1−137132号公報に記
載の従来の出窓用空気調和機を組込んだ出窓を示す外観
斜視図である。[Prior Art] FIG. 3 is an external perspective view showing a bay window incorporating a conventional bay window air conditioner described in, for example, Japanese Unexamined Patent Publication No. 1-137132.
図において、(1)は出窓、(2)は室外機(図示せず
)の吸込口、(3)は同じく室外機(図示せず)の吹出
口であり、これらは出窓(1)の側面部(1a)に配設
されている。In the figure, (1) is the bay window, (2) is the inlet of the outdoor unit (not shown), and (3) is the outlet of the outdoor unit (not shown), and these are the sides of the bay window (1). It is arranged in section (1a).
従来の出窓用空気調和機では、室外機及び室内機を一体
として出窓(1)に組込んだり、或いは、室外機及び室
内機を各々分離した状態で出窓(1)に組込んだりして
、室内のインテリア性の向」二及び室内空間の有効活用
等を図っている。In conventional bay window air conditioners, the outdoor unit and the indoor unit are integrated into the bay window (1), or the outdoor unit and the indoor unit are separately assembled into the bay window (1). The aim is to improve the interior design of the room and make effective use of the interior space.
[発明が解決しようとする課題]
しかし、上記のような従来の出窓用空気調和機では、室
外機(図示せず)の吸込口(2)及び吹出口(3)は出
窓(1)の側面部(1a)に配設されていた。[Problems to be Solved by the Invention] However, in the conventional bay window air conditioner as described above, the inlet (2) and outlet (3) of the outdoor unit (not shown) are located on the side of the bay window (1). It was located in section (1a).
したがって、室外から吸込口(2)及び吹出口(3)が
丸見えであり、出窓(1)の室外からの美感がよくなか
った。また、出窓(1)の側面部(1a)には雨水等が
直接当るために、これに対する対策を吸込口(2)及び
吹出口(3)に施す必要があった。万一、ここから雨水
等が大量に室外機内に侵入すると、室外機の故障を誘発
する原因ともなっていた。Therefore, the inlet (2) and the outlet (3) were completely visible from the outside, and the aesthetic appearance of the bay window (1) from the outside was not good. Furthermore, since rainwater etc. directly hits the side surface (1a) of the bay window (1), it is necessary to take measures against this at the inlet (2) and the outlet (3). If a large amount of rainwater etc. were to enter the outdoor unit from here, it could cause the outdoor unit to malfunction.
そこで、この発明は室外からの出窓の美感を向上させる
とともに、雨水等が吸込口及び吹出口に直接当ることの
ない出窓用空気調和機の提供を課題とするものである。SUMMARY OF THE INVENTION An object of the present invention is to provide an air conditioner for a bay window that improves the aesthetic appearance of the bay window from the outside and prevents rainwater from directly hitting the inlet and outlet.
[課題を解決するための手段」
この発明にかかる出窓用空気調和機は、吸込口(2)及
び吹出口(3)を出窓(1)の下面部(1b)に配し、
出窓(1)に組込まれる室外機(7)と、この室外機(
7)と一体となって出窓(1)に組込まれる室内機(1
3)とを具備するものである。[Means for Solving the Problems] The bay window air conditioner according to the present invention has an air inlet (2) and an air outlet (3) disposed on the lower surface (1b) of the bay window (1),
An outdoor unit (7) built into the bay window (1) and this outdoor unit (
Indoor unit (1) integrated with bay window (1)
3).
[作用]
この発明の出窓用空気調和機においては、室外機(7)
の吸込口(2)及び吹出口(3)を出窓(1)の下面部
(1b)に配し、室外機(7)と室内機(13)とを一
体で出窓(1)に組込んだものであるから、室外から吸
込口(2)及び吹出口(3)が見えに<<、雨水等が吸
込口(2)等に直接当らず、しかも、室外機(7)及び
室内機(13)が室内外に突出しない。[Function] In the bay window air conditioner of this invention, the outdoor unit (7)
The inlet (2) and outlet (3) are arranged on the lower surface (1b) of the bay window (1), and the outdoor unit (7) and indoor unit (13) are integrated into the bay window (1). Because the inlet (2) and outlet (3) are visible from outside, rainwater, etc. does not directly hit the inlet (2), etc., and the outdoor unit (7) and indoor unit (13) are ) does not protrude indoors or outdoors.
[実施例]
第1図はこの発明の一実施例である出窓用空気調和機を
組込んだ出窓を示す外観斜視図、第2図はこの発明の一
実施例である出窓用空気調和機を組込んだ出窓を示す縦
断面図である。図中、(1)から(3)は上記従来例の
構成部分と同一または相当する構成部分である。[Example] Fig. 1 is an external perspective view showing a bay window incorporating a bay window air conditioner which is an embodiment of the present invention, and Fig. 2 is an external perspective view showing a bay window air conditioner which is an embodiment of the present invention. It is a longitudinal cross-sectional view showing the built-in bay window. In the figure, (1) to (3) are the same or equivalent components of the conventional example.
図において、(1b)は出窓(1)の下面部であり、こ
の下面部(1b)に室外機の吸込口(2)及び吹出口(
3)が配設されている。(4)は冷媒と外気との熱交換
を行なう熱交換器、(5)は熱交換器(4)に熱交換用
の外気を送風する送風機、(6)は外気の風路、(7)
は吸込口(2)及び吹出口(3)と−Jll熟熱交換器
4)から風路(6)とにより構成されている室外機であ
る。In the figure, (1b) is the lower surface of the bay window (1), and this lower surface (1b) is provided with an inlet (2) and an outlet (2) of the outdoor unit.
3) is provided. (4) is a heat exchanger that exchanges heat between the refrigerant and outside air, (5) is a blower that blows outside air for heat exchange to heat exchanger (4), (6) is an air path for outside air, (7)
This is an outdoor unit composed of an air inlet (2), an outlet (3), and an air path (6) from the -Jll aging heat exchanger 4).
(8)は室内機の吸込口、(9)は同じく室内機の吹出
口であり、この吸込口(8)及び吹出口(9)は出窓(
1)の下方部に位置する室内腰板部に配設されている。(8) is the suction port of the indoor unit, and (9) is the air outlet of the indoor unit.
1) It is arranged on the indoor wainscot part located in the lower part.
(10)は冷媒と室内空気との熱交換を行なう熱交換器
、(11)は熱交換器(10)に熱交換用の室内空気を
送風する送風機、(12)は室内空気の風路、(13)
は上記吸込口(8)から風路(12)により構成されて
いる室内機である。そして、この室内機(13)と前記
室外機(7)とは冷媒配管により接続され、一体となっ
て空気調和機を構成している。室内空気及び外気は第2
図の矢印のように循環する。(10) is a heat exchanger that exchanges heat between the refrigerant and indoor air; (11) is a blower that blows indoor air for heat exchange to the heat exchanger (10); (12) is an air path for indoor air; (13)
is an indoor unit configured by an air passage (12) from the suction port (8). The indoor unit (13) and the outdoor unit (7) are connected by refrigerant piping, and together constitute an air conditioner. Indoor air and outside air are the second
It circulates as shown by the arrow in the figure.
この実施例の出窓用空気調和機は一11記のように構成
されており、室外機(7)の吸込口(2)及び吹出口(
3)が出窓(1)の下面部(1b)に配設されている。The bay window air conditioner of this embodiment is configured as shown in 111, and has an inlet (2) and an outlet (2) of the outdoor unit (7).
3) is arranged on the lower surface part (1b) of the bay window (1).
したがって、室外から吸込口(2)及び吹出口(3)が
見えに<<、出窓(1)の側面部(1a)がフラットに
なるので、出窓(1)の室外からの美感が向上し、エフ
ステリア性が向1−する。また、出窓(1)の側面部(
1a)には雨水等が直接当るが、下面部(1b)には殆
ど当らないので、雨水等に対する特別な対策を吸込口(
2)及び吹出口(3)に施す必要がない。しかも、ここ
から雨水等が大量に室外機(7)内に侵入することもな
いので、室外機(7)の故障も起きに<<、極めて機能
的である。Therefore, the inlet (2) and the outlet (3) can be seen from the outside, and the side surface (1a) of the bay window (1) is flat, improving the aesthetic appearance of the bay window (1) from the outside. Efsteria is improved. Also, the side part of the bay window (1) (
Rainwater, etc. directly hits 1a), but hardly hits the bottom part (1b), so special measures against rainwater, etc. are taken at the inlet (1a).
2) and the air outlet (3) are not required. Moreover, since a large amount of rainwater etc. does not enter the outdoor unit (7) from here, the outdoor unit (7) is extremely functional, even if it fails.
また、この実施例では、室外機(7)と室内機(13)
とが一体となって出窓(1)に組込まれている。このよ
うに、空気調和機の室外機(7)及び室内機(13)を
出窓(1)の下部に一体でビルトインすることにより、
室外機(7)が室外に突出せず、室内機(13)も室内
に突出しないので、室内外のインテリア性及びエフステ
リア性が向上し、快適空間を演出することができる。さ
らに、室外機(7)と室内機(13)とが一体となって
いるため、据付時の配管工事が不要な4二、据付工事及
びメンテナンスも室内側からできるので、極めて作業性
がよい。In addition, in this embodiment, the outdoor unit (7) and the indoor unit (13)
are integrated into the bay window (1). In this way, by integrating the outdoor unit (7) and indoor unit (13) of the air conditioner into the lower part of the bay window (1),
Since the outdoor unit (7) does not protrude outside, and the indoor unit (13) does not protrude into the room, the interior and exterior quality of the interior and exterior are improved, and a comfortable space can be created. Furthermore, since the outdoor unit (7) and the indoor unit (13) are integrated, no piping work is required during installation, and installation work and maintenance can be done from inside the room, resulting in extremely high workability.
上記のように、この実施例の出窓用空気調和機は室外機
(7)の吸込口(2)及び吹出口(3)を、所謂、−面
処理状態で出窓(1)の下面部(1b)に配し、室外機
(7)と室内機(13)とを一体にして出窓(1)に組
込んだものである。As mentioned above, in the bay window air conditioner of this embodiment, the inlet (2) and the outlet (3) of the outdoor unit (7) are treated in a so-called negative surface treatment state, and the lower surface (1b) of the bay window (1) is ), and the outdoor unit (7) and indoor unit (13) are integrated into the bay window (1).
したがって、室外から室外機(7)の吸込口(2)及び
吹出口(3)が見えにくく、出窓(1)の室外からの美
感がよく、インテリア性及びエフステリア性が向上する
。また、雨水等が室外機(7)の吸込口(2)及び吹出
口(3)に直接当らず、これに対する特別の対策を施す
必要がなく、室外機(7)の故障も起きにくくいので、
機能的である。しかも、室外機(7)及び室内機(13
)が室内外に突出せず、フラット構造になり、室内のイ
ンテリア性の向上及び室内空間の有効活用が図れる。加
えて、据付が簡易化され、据付工事及びメンテナンスも
室内側からできるので、極めて作業性がよい。Therefore, the suction inlet (2) and the outlet (3) of the outdoor unit (7) are difficult to see from outside, the bay window (1) looks good from the outside, and the interior appearance and efsteria are improved. In addition, since rainwater, etc. does not directly hit the inlet (2) and outlet (3) of the outdoor unit (7), there is no need to take special measures against this, and the outdoor unit (7) is less likely to malfunction. ,
It's functional. Moreover, the outdoor unit (7) and the indoor unit (13)
) does not protrude outside the room and has a flat structure, improving the interior design of the room and making effective use of the indoor space. In addition, installation is simplified, and installation work and maintenance can be done from inside the room, so work efficiency is extremely high.
ところで、上記実施例では出窓用空気調和機として室外
機(7)及び室内機(13)を出窓(1)に組込む場合
についてのみ説明したが、出窓(1)以外の所謂ウオー
ルタイプへの流用も可能である。By the way, in the above embodiment, only the case where the outdoor unit (7) and the indoor unit (13) are incorporated into the bay window (1) as a bay window air conditioner has been described, but it can also be used in a so-called wall type other than the bay window (1). It is possible.
また、室外機(7)と室内機(13)との一体化に際し
て、室内、或いは、室外ジヨイント方式を採用すれば、
室外機(7)と室内機(13)とを分離することができ
、多様な据付に対応することができる。In addition, when integrating the outdoor unit (7) and the indoor unit (13), if an indoor or outdoor joint method is adopted,
The outdoor unit (7) and the indoor unit (13) can be separated, allowing for various installations.
[発明の効果]
以上説明したとおり、この発明の出窓用空気調和機は、
室外機の吸込口及び吹出口を出窓の下面部に配し、室外
機と室内機とを一体で出窓に組込むという簡易な構成に
より、出窓の室外からの美感が向」二し、エフステリア
性が向上するとともに、雨水等が吸込口及び吹出口に直
接当らず、これに対する特別の対策を施す必要がなく、
室外機の故障も起きにくくいので、機能的である。しか
も、室外機及び室内機が室内外に突出せず、室内のイン
テリア性の向上及び室内空間の有効活用が図れ、据付工
事及びメンテナンス等の作業性もよい。[Effect of the invention] As explained above, the bay window air conditioner of this invention has the following effects:
The simple configuration of placing the outdoor unit's inlet and outlet on the bottom of the bay window and integrating the outdoor and indoor units into the bay window improves the aesthetic appearance of the bay window from outside and reduces effsteria. In addition, rainwater, etc. does not directly hit the inlet and outlet, and there is no need to take special measures to prevent this.
It is highly functional as the outdoor unit is less likely to break down. Furthermore, the outdoor unit and the indoor unit do not protrude outside the room, making it possible to improve the interior design of the room and make effective use of the indoor space, and to facilitate installation and maintenance work.
